Environmental Scare as Massive Fishing Boat Grounds at Louisiana Beach

Fishing boat runs aground on Louisiana beach with gentle waves.

Major Disaster Averted: Fishing Boat Runs Aground at Local Beach

In a surprising turn of events this past weekend, a massive fishing boat found itself lodged on the sandy shores of a popular Louisiana beach, bringing a stir of excitement—and a sense of concern—to locals. The boat, carrying roughly 1,000 gallons of diesel fuel, raised alarms about potential environmental repercussions. Fortunately, responders were quick to act, preventing what could have become a serious disaster.

What Happened? Details Surrounding the Incident

The large fishing vessel, named the Mighty Mariner, ran aground early Sunday morning, becoming stuck due to shallow waters exacerbated by an unusually low tide. Local beachgoers were shocked to see the boat, previously a familiar sight at sea, now stranded and partially in the sand. First responders, including the Coast Guard and local environmental teams, swiftly mobilized to assess the situation and ensured that no fuel leaked into the surrounding waters. This incident quickly garnered attention, not only due to the unusual sight of the boat on the beach but also because of the potential risk it posed to the environment.

The Environmental Impact: What Could Have Happened?

If the situation had escalated, an oil spill could have devastated the local ecosystem, harming wildlife and affecting tourism, which is a vital part of Louisiana’s economy. Reports indicate that the containment booms were deployed immediately, mitigating the risk of contamination. This proactive approach highlighted the importance of rapid response teams in preventing environmental disasters. Experts in coastal ecology reiterated the fragile state of Louisiana’s ecosystems, which host countless species of birds, fish, and other wildlife that rely on clean waters to thrive. A spill could not only kill marine life but also harm the habitats that surround our beautiful shores—with long-lasting effects felt by ecosystems and wildlife alike.

Experience the Botanical Wonderland at Jardim Botânico de Curitiba Starting our tour is the breathtaking Jardim Botânico de Curitiba, which is one of the city’s best-known landmarks. This garden not only presents a picturesque landscape with its elegant glass conservatory but also forms a perfect backdrop for quiet reflection or a leisurely stroll. Each visit promises a visual feast, reflecting the change of seasons, from vibrant flowers in spring to serene greenery in summer. With tranquil pathways and peaceful ponds, it’s an ideal spot for anyone looking to unwind. 2. Embrace Art and Innovation at Museu Oscar Niemeyer Visitors to the Museu Oscar Niemeyer, affectionately known as the 'Eye Museum,' are often astounded before they've even stepped inside. This architectural masterpiece combines culture and contemporary art and is perfect for those seeking inspiration. You can explore diverse collections that merge Brazilian artistry with global influences, making it a unique cultural experience. The spacious galleries and stunning designs enhance the viewing experience, inviting you to ponder over thought-provoking exhibits. 3. Enjoy Stunning Views at Parque Tanguá For those who appreciate the great outdoors, Parque Tanguá is a true gem. Nestled in a former quarry, this park combines lush gardens with cascading waterfalls and expansive terraces that provide breathtaking city views. It’s a perfect setting for couples, photographers, and families seeking moments of tranquility amidst natural beauty. No matter the season, the park invites explorers to capture its picturesque scenes, creating lifelong memories. 4. Savor Culture at Opera de Arame The stunning Opera de Arame is another cultural cornerstone of Curitiba. This captivating theater made of glass and steel is surrounded by serene nature, making it a remarkable venue for performances. Even if you're not attending a show, the beautiful settings and unique architecture allow for pleasant exploration and photo opportunities. Here, creativity meets nature at its finest, ensuring an enjoyable visit for all. 5. Cheering at Arena da Baixada: A Football Fan’s Dream Home to the local football team, Arena da Baixada stands as a monument to Brazilian sports culture. Attending a game invites you to experience the exhilarating atmosphere filled with cheering fans and passionate excitement. Visitors can also try behind-the-scenes tours to see exclusive areas of this modern stadium, providing a unique glimpse into the sporting world of Brazil. 6. Immerse Yourself in Nature at Bosque Alemão Bosque Alemão, or the German Woods, is a serene woodland that tells the tales of cultural heritage through its pathways and sculptures. With winding trails that boast vibrant flora, families can embark on an enchanting Hansel and Gretel trail, which offers an engaging experience for children and adults alike. Learning about folklore amidst natural beauty makes it both an educational and calming retreat from the bustling city. 7. Shop and Dine at Shopping Estação Transforming a historic railway station into an energetic shopping hub, Shopping Estação is a vivacious blend of heritage and modernity. Diners and shoppers can explore local and international brands while enjoying delicious cuisines from various restaurants. This venue marries the old-world charm of the station with a contemporary entertainment experience, making it an exciting stop during your visit. 8. Unveiling History at Largo da Ordem Largo da Ordem composes an essential part of Curitiba's historical tapestry, showcasing colonial buildings and lively squares in one of the oldest neighborhoods. This location becomes vibrant on Sundays with a market full of handcrafted items and local delicacies. It’s a cultural hotspot that encapsulates the spirit of the city while inviting visitors to revel in local traditions and creativity. 9. Relax and Reflect at Parque São Lourenço For a peaceful day out, Parque São Lourenço offers lush green lawns, tranquil streams, and scenic pathways to wander along. Families can enjoy picnics while children explore well-equipped play areas. The park encourages leisurely strolls and offers a refreshing escape into nature, allowing for moments of relaxation under the sun. 10. Celebrate Traditions at the Ukrainian Memorial Finally, the Ukrainian Memorial highlights the cultural diversity that shapes Curitiba. It features an authentic replica of a wooden church and celebrates Ukrainian heritage through various exhibits. Surrounded by tranquil woods, it’s an ideal place for visitors to learn about the ancestral roots and contributions of the Ukrainian community in Brazil.
